From e22b8561d7918e9bc320cabea490424a754f48b9 Mon Sep 17 00:00:00 2001 From: Peter Jones Date: Mon, 2 Nov 2015 11:12:36 -0500 Subject: Fix unsigned int overflow on our i386 debug hook test. Signed-off-by: Peter Jones --- shim.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'shim.c') diff --git a/shim.c b/shim.c index 4c6bdc54..4d33df36 100644 --- a/shim.c +++ b/shim.c @@ -2173,7 +2173,7 @@ debug_hook(void) while (x++) { /* Make this so it can't /totally/ DoS us. */ #if defined(__x86_64__) || defined(__i386__) || defined(__i686__) - if (x > 4294967294) + if (x > 4294967294ULL) break; __asm__ __volatile__("pause"); #elif defined(__aarch64__) -- cgit v1.2.3